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kirkham & Wesham to Hayes & Harlington start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kirkham & Wesham to Hayes & Harlington start from £81.70 one way, or £116.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kirkham & Wesham to Hayes & Harlington are available for £187.20 one way, or £374.40 return

Facilities at Kirkham & Wesham

It's essential to know what facilities are at your disposal when visiting a train station, and Kirkham & Wesham has a range of them to ensure your journey is smooth. The station is fully equipped with ticket buying options including a ticket office open Monday from 06:40 to 17:45, and on Sunday from 08:30 to 16:15. For on-the-go travelers,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ets, with accessible options to suit those with mobility challenges.

For your convenience, an induction loop is installed to assist those with hearing impairments. The station features CCTV for enhanced safety, although note that there are no dedicated luggage storage facilities. While Kirkham & Wesham doesn’t offer waiting rooms, it does provide ample seating areas.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out, making it categorized as a Category A and scooter-friendly station. However, certain amenities such as refreshment facilities, shops, and public Wi-Fi are not available on-site, so plan accordingly.

Transport Links and Accessibility

Kirkham & Wesham Station is not just about trains; it also boasts robust transport links making it easy to switch between different transport modes. Rail replacement services can be accessed at bus stops conveniently located on the bridge outside the station. Though there isn't a taxi rank at the station, this link offers details about booking local taxi services. For regular bus services, you can call Busline at 0871 200 2233 for further information.

Facilities and Amenities

At Hayes & Harlington station, purchasing and collecting tickets is straightforward with a ticket office that opens early from 06:10 and closes at 19:10 on weekdays and Saturdays, and until 21:30 on Sundays. For added convenience, ticket machines are installed and accessible to all users, ensuring a quick process for collecting online purchases. Assistive facilities such as induction loops are provided for those who need them.

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access across the station. Travelers will find staff ramp assistance readily available, accessible seating, and wheelchairs at hand from the first to the last train. Waiting areas are designed to be comfortable, with a heated room on Platform 3 to keep you warm as you wait for your ride.

While the station doesn't currently offer ref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s, the transparent approach to customer service helps. Information about departures is displayed on screens and announced periodically. Moreover, there's a comprehensive customer service center ready to assist with lost property or other inquiries.

Getting Around Hayes & Harlington

Despite the lack of dedicated parking facilities, Hayes & Harlington's connectivity makes up for it. Buses are easily accessible right outside the station, providing convenient links to the surrounding area. Additionally, the Elizabeth Line service opens up easy access to Heathrow Airport, a boon for travelers aiming to catch a flight.
